Fiorentina have ensured that Sofyan Amrabat 's contract will automatically extend by one year if Manchester United decide not to purchase the midfielder at the end of his season-long loan.

Amrabat, 27, was heavily linked with a dream switch to Old Trafford all summer, but Erik ten Hag opted to strengthen other areas of his squad before making a late move for the Morocco international.

A deal was finally struck on deadline day, with Amrabat initially moving to United on loan. Although Fiorentina were determined to include a purchase obligation in any deal with United, the two clubs instead agreed on a purchase option.

However, a fresh report from Italian outlet Il Tirreno reveals that Fiorentina have covered themselves by inserting a secret clause into the deal that will see Amrabat's contract extend by one year if a permanent transfer fails to materialise, thus protecting his market value.

Amrabat is no stranger to Ten Hag, who was in charge at FC Utrecht when the midfielder came through the academy ranks. Amrabat went on to make over 50 appearances for the club before he was snapped up by Feyenoord.

Speaking after his move to Old Trafford had finally been confirmed, Amrabat made it clear he was relishing the prospect of working with Ten Hag again, and that the opportunity to do so was a big factor behind his desire to seal a transfer to Old Trafford.

Amrabat said: "It was very important because I was very young. I was 18, 19-years-old and he gave me the chance to play in the first-team with Utrecht. We had a fantastic time, a really good season. I learned a lot from him so maybe he's one of the most important people in my career for now.

"It's fantastic because I think Erik ten Hag is a coach who will push always to the limit. He's hungry. He wants to win.

"He's a winner and I like that. I think I'm also similar, I'm also a winner. I want to win every day so it's a good match."
